The cyclone and the wet: layout and durability
The climate shapes your house selections. You are not paying for in Melbourne. You are picking a development that have got to breathe in heavy humidity, shed monsoon rain, and hunker down right through the occasional cyclone. That requires other instincts.
Concrete block houses with right eaves and go-air flow are worthy their weight. Split-degrees on tender slopes address drainage greater than flat pads in low basins. Traditional Queenslanders continue to exist considering the fact that they are raised and ethereal, but assurance shall be touchier, and vintage wiring or insufficient tie-downs will bite. Screens, shade sails, and plantation shutters pay dividends in summer. So do lovers in each room and a break up-gadget air con that has not gasped its remaining in 2009.
Trade lead times bounce in the moist season. Painting, roofing, and exterior carpentry can lag a month or two while the rain sets in. If you're purchasing a abode that desires work, budget not best the salary but the season for it. The buyers who continue to be pleased are those who accept that a toilet improve would slip from March into May on the grounds that the tiler can best get there among showers.

Flood overlays, coverage, and the stuff americans do not would like to talk about
You will listen locals talk approximately the moist as a badge of honor. They nevertheless examine the flood maps like hawks. Cairns Regional Council provides flood mapping that highlights overlays with precision. When a record says “no recognised flood heritage,” deal with it as a starting point, no longer a verdict. Ask for 2018, 2022, and 2024 tournament pictures if achievable. Neighbours comprehend what pooled and for the way lengthy. A driveway that appears risk free in September can develop into a river in February.
Insurance is conceivable and practicable, however it varies. Timber Queenslanders in older suburbs often attract greater charges. Newer block homes in Edmonton or Mount Sheridan generally rate better in the event that they take a seat clean of recognized menace zones. If you're relocating from a southern urban, build a realistic assurance line into your numbers in preference to treating it as an afterthought. Your destiny self will thanks when the primary monsoon squall rattles the louvers.
Renovation fact investigate, Cairns-style
Renovating in the tropics follows the different guidelines. Materials go. Moisture creeps. Ventilation solves greater than you suspect. If you propose to open up a kitchen to a deck in Edge Hill, decide upon finishes that continue to exist humidity, now not just Pinterest. Powder-lined aluminum and composite decking live much longer than soft timbers. External-grade fans will not be optional near the coast breeze. Stainless fixings are your loved one.
On compliance, cyclone rankings will adjust your timeline and charges. Roof tie-down upgrades and window replacements have got to meet code. The contractor who is aware Cairns does not recoil at the ones information and may collection trades across the rainy. Outsiders once in a while underquote because they do now not account for climate delays or corrosion administration. Do not be their test case. Get references from users in Whitfield or Trinity Park who renovated 3 summers in the past and still smile whilst it rains.

Short-live letting, long-time period tenants, and what the numbers whisper
A sea coast house with a glimpse of blue would possibly call your call. Running it smartly is a company, no longer a activity. Body company bylaws can restriction quick-remains. Council policies evolve. Cleaning, linen, and management prices can erode margins in gradual shoulder seasons. If you prefer funds stream that lets you sleep, long-time period tenancies near Cairns Hospital, the CBD, or JCU almost always provide steadier returns. Investors I have confidence objective gross yields inside the prime fives to low sevens, then plan for proactive preservation to shield net yield.
If your heart is ready on Airbnb at Trinity Beach, run two situations: one with 70 percent annual occupancy, one with forty five percentage. Price in fee cuts in the course of the rainy. Then ask yourself regardless of whether you still like the danger-return profile greater than a tidy duplex in Woree with a good tenant. There is no properly resolution throughout the board, however there's a excellent resolution on your tolerance and desires.
